UNION HALL!
Friday Even'g, Dec. 16th.
THE NOTED SCOUT.

HON. WM. F. CODY.
BUFFALO BILL,
And his Mammoth Combination.
The Beautiful Sioux Indian Princess, HE-NU-KAW (the first born); HARRY E. BURGESS, Boy Chief of the Pawnees, the youngest chief of whom any record is given; FLYING CLOUD, the Oldest Man Chief of the Sioux Nation; a Genuine Band of Noted Winnebago INDIAN CHIEFS, supported by a POWERFUL DRAMATIC COMPANY, producing Buffalo Bill's New Drama, written expressly for him by John A. Stevens, author of "Unknown," entitled,
" THE PRAIRIE WAIF,"
